In this episode, Janey and Penny sit down with Andre from Flexi House — a company reshaping the way New Zealanders build warm, efficient, future-proof homes. Flexi House is all about building smarter: using offsite construction, high-performance systems, and a decentralised manufacturing model that supports architects, builders, and homeowners across the country.
This kōrero dives into why New Zealand urgently needs better-quality homes, how Flexi House collaborates with professionals nationwide, and what it means to design homes that flex and grow with you over time. From fast on-site assembly to energy efficiency, sustainability, and navigating building consent, this conversation offers a grounded, practical look at the future of building in Aotearoa.
